Applications are invited for six postgraduate research scholarships tenable from October 2010. These scholarships (unlike those in some other Law Schools) are full, fees and maintenance, scholarships*, providing a total in the region of £16,500 per annum. Each scholarship is available for a period of one year initially, with the expectation of renewal for a further two years, subject to satisfactory performance in degree studies.
The scholarships are available in most areas of law in which the School is able to offer supervision and also interdisciplinary projects that have a legal aspect.
Award Criteria
The criteria for award of the scholarships will be qualifications and potential (as revealed in grades, references and in other ways); performance at interview, if any; the quality of the research proposal; and practical experience and knowledge relevant to the area of research. Preference will be given to students who have applied for ORS awards and for International Office Scholarships through Nottingham.
•1 x AHRC Grant Partnerships place
•2 x ESRC Quota places
•Open Scholarship
•Nottingham LLM graduate Scholarship
•Graduate Teaching Assistant
•Core Subjects Scholarship
